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ments. Based on the embodiments in the present invention, all other embodiments obtained by a person skilled in the art without creative work belong to the protection scope of the present invention.
Referring to fig. 1-4, the present invention provides a technical solution: an anti-corrosion polymer material composite board comprises a composite board body 1 and a connecting pipe 15, wherein one side of the composite board body 1 is provided with a first fixing block 2, and the inside of the first fixed block 2 is provided with a connecting groove 3, the other side of the composite board body 1 is provided with a second fixed block 4, and one side of the second fixed block 4 is fixed with a connecting block 5, the outer wall of the composite board body 1 is provided with an anticorrosive layer 6, and one side of the anti-corrosion layer 6 is connected with a reinforcing plate 7, a reinforcing rod 8 is arranged inside the composite plate body 1, and one side of the reinforcing rod 8 is provided with a sound insulation board 9, the inner wall of the composite board body 1 is provided with heat insulation cotton 10, an installation block 11 is arranged above the composite board body 1, and the outer wall of the mounting block 11 is provided with a through hole 12, the inside of the mounting block 11 is provided with a flow cavity 13, and a liquid discharge pipe 14 is connected to one side of the flow chamber 13, and a connection pipe 15 is provided below the flow chamber 13.
The utility model discloses in: the first fixed block 2 is fixedly connected with the composite board body 1, and the connecting block 5 and the first fixed block 2 form a clamping structure through the connecting groove 3; be equipped with first fixed block 2 on the composite sheet body 1 of this composite sheet, aim at connecting block 5 and spread groove 3 on the second fixed block 4, then promote composite sheet body 1 to splice two sets of composite sheet bodies 1, and easy operation makes things convenient for people's use.
The utility model discloses in: the anticorrosive layer 6 is fixedly connected with the composite board body 1, and the reinforcing plate 7 is matched with the appearance structure of the composite board body 1; the composite board body 1 of this composite board is scribbled anticorrosive coating 6 for this composite board body 1 has good corrosion resistance, and the reinforcing plate 7 of setting can strengthen the holistic intensity of composite board body 1, thereby can prevent that composite board body 1 from taking place to warp and the cracked condition, has good wear resistance simultaneously, thereby improves the security.
The utility model discloses in: the reinforcing rod 8 is fixedly connected with the composite board body 1, the reinforcing rod 8 is in an X-shaped structure, and the sound insulation board 9 is matched with the composite board body 1; this composite sheet's composite sheet body 1 is equipped with stiffener 8 for composite sheet body 1 has extremely strong anti-collision performance, with this, improves this composite sheet body 1's quality and reliability, and acoustic celotex board 9 can play syllable-dividing effect.
The utility model discloses in: the outer wall of the heat insulation cotton 10 is tightly attached to the inner wall of the composite board body 1, and the mounting block 11 is connected with the composite board body 1 through screws; the composite board body 1 of this composite board is equipped with the thermal-insulated cotton 10 that keeps warm for composite board body 1 has the thermal-insulated function that keeps warm, thereby improves the practicality.
The utility model discloses in: the depth of the through hole 12 is equal to the thickness of the mounting block 11, and the liquid discharge pipe 14 and the flow chamber 13 are communicated with each other; the through hole 12 has been seted up on the installation piece 11 of this composite sheet for outside gas can be discharged to flow in the chamber 13, and when liquid flowed in to flow in the chamber 13, improves the liquid discharge pipe 14 that sets up, makes liquid can discharge to the outside, prevents that liquid from flowing in to composite sheet body 1's inside from causing the damage to it.
The utility model discloses in: the flow cavity 13 and the composite board body 1 form a communicating structure through a connecting pipe 15, and two connecting pipes 15 are arranged; the connecting pipe 15 is arranged in the flowing cavity 13 of the composite board, so that gas can be discharged into the composite board body 1 through the connecting pipe 15, a good ventilation function is achieved, the situation that the composite board body 1 is corroded due to moisture can be effectively prevented, and the service life of the composite board body 1 is greatly prolonged.
The working principle of the anti-corrosion polymer material composite board is as follows: before the composite board is used, the composite board body 1 is firstly placed at a proper position, the first fixing block 2 is arranged on the composite board body 1, the connecting block 5 is arranged on the second fixing block 4, the connecting block 5 is aligned with the connecting groove 3 formed on the first fixing block 2, then the composite board body 1 is pushed, so that two groups of composite board bodies 1 can be spliced, the operation is simple, the use of people is convenient, the composite board body 1 is coated with the anticorrosive layer 6, the composite board body 1 has good corrosion resistance, the corrosion can be effectively prevented, the service life of the composite board body 1 is greatly prolonged, the reinforcing plate 7 can enhance the integral strength of the composite board body 1, the deformation and fracture can be prevented, the reinforcing rods 8 are arranged in the composite board body 1, the composite board body 1 has extremely strong anti-collision performance, and the reliability of the composite board body 1 is improved, the acoustic celotex board 9 can play syllable-dividing effect, heat preservation cotton 10 has good thermal insulation performance, thereby improve this composite sheet body 1's practicality, through-hole 12 has been seted up in the installation piece 11, make outside air can discharge to flow in the chamber 13, discharge to composite sheet body 1's inside through connecting pipe 15, can play ventilative effect, prevent that composite sheet body 1's inside from too moist and the condition of taking place to corrode, when liquid flows in to flowing in the chamber 13, through the liquid discharge pipe 14 that sets up, make liquid can discharge to the outside of flowing chamber 13, can prevent that liquid from flowing in to composite sheet body 1's inside from causing the damage to it.
